The acronym SWOT ...Feb 2, 2021 · SWOT stands for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ats. Strengths and weaknesses are internal to your company—things that you have some control over and can change. Examples include who is on your team, your patents and intellectual property, and your location. Opportunities and threats are external—things that are going on ... SWOT analysis alerts firms to the gaps in their capabilities so they can work around them, find help in those areas, or develop capabilities to fill the gaps. ... A good threat assessment looks thoroughly at the external environment and identifies threats to the firm’s business so it can be prepared to meet them. Here are some of the most common SWOT analysis threats and some tips for appropriately responding to them: 1. Cheaper alternatives in the market. A common threat that companies face is the presence of cheaper competitor alternatives that reduces demand. Many customers have a limited budget or prefer cheap alternatives.
